Selfdoubt is a natural part of being human from "summary" of The Confidence Gap by Russ Harris

Self-doubt is a natural part of being human. It's a common experience that almost everyone goes through at some point in their lives. We all have moments when we question our abilities, our worth, and our decisions. This self-doubt can be triggered by various factors such as past failures, negative feedback, or comparison with others. It is a normal response to challenging situations or uncertainties in life. When we experience self-doubt, it can feel overwhelming and paralyzing. We may start doubting our skills, our knowledge, or even our own identity. This negative self-talk can create a barrier to taking action and pursuing our goals. It can hold us back from reaching our full potential and living a fulfilling life. However, it's important to understand that self-doubt is not a sign of weakness or inadequacy. It is a natural defense mechanism that has evolved over time to protect us from potential threats. In the past, our ancestors needed to be cautious and vigilant in order to survive in a hostile environment. Self-doubt helped them to assess risks, avoid dangers, and stay alive. In the modern world, self-doubt may not serve the same purpose as it did for our ancestors. However, it is still a part of our psychological makeup. It is a reminder that we are human beings with limitations, insecurities, and vulnerabilities. It can be a signal that we need to slow down, reflect, and reassess our thoughts and actions. Instead of trying to eliminate self-doubt completely, we can learn to manage and navigate through it more effectively. We can develop self-awareness, self-compassion, and self-acceptance. We can challenge our negative beliefs and replace them with more empowering and realistic ones. By acknowledging and embracing our self-doubt, we can transform it into a source of strength and resilience.
  1. Self-doubt is a natural part of being human. It is a common experience that can be both challenging and enlightening. By understanding the roots of our self-doubt and learning how to respond to it in a healthy way, we can cultivate greater confidence, courage, and authenticity in our lives.
